Aliki Zografou
Aliki Zografou (Greek: Αλίκη Ζωγράφου, Volos 1916-1992) was a Greek actress. She studied acting at the Athens Conservatory and the National Theatre. She made her debut in Marika Kotopouli's company, in Jacques Deval's play The Mistresses of Baba (1932) in the role of Erietta. In 1935 she appeared with the same company in Victorien Sardou's Lady Does Not Follow Me and immediately afterwards she participated in the company's winter tour in Spyros Melas' play The Father is Being Trained, Grigorios Xenopoulos' This Is How the World Is and in other performances. She participated in many Greek films. (Source: Wikipedia)
